Log:
Fix spurious timeouts on commands sent to mps(4) and mpr(4) controllers.
mps_wait_command() and mpr_wait_command() were using getmicrotime() to
determine elapsed time when checking for a timeout in polled mode.
getmicrotime() isn't guaranteed to monotonically increase, and that
caused spurious timeouts occasionally.
Switch to using getmicrouptime(), which does increase monotonically.
This fixes the spurious timeouts in my test case.

Modified: head/sys/dev/mpr/mpr.c
==============================================================================
--- head/sys/dev/mpr/mpr.c Wed Jul 19 15:22:10 2017 (r321206)
+++ head/sys/dev/mpr/mpr.c Wed Jul 19 15:39:01 2017 (r321207)
@@ -3286,9 +3286,17 @@ mpr_wait_command(struct mpr_softc *sc, struct mpr_comm
if (curthread->td_pflags & TDP_NOSLEEPING)
#endif //__FreeBSD_version >= 1000029
sleep_flag = NO_SLEEP;
- getmicrotime(&start_time);
+ getmicrouptime(&start_time);
if (mtx_owned(&sc->mpr_mtx) && sleep_flag == CAN_SLEEP) {
error = msleep(cm, &sc->mpr_mtx, 0, "mprwait", timeout*hz);
+ if (error == EWOULDBLOCK) {
+ /*
+ * Record the actual elapsed time in the case of a
+ * timeout for the message below.
+ */
+ getmicrouptime(&cur_time);
+ timevalsub(&cur_time, &start_time);
+ }
} else {
while ((cm->cm_flags & MPR_CM_FLAGS_COMPLETE) == 0) {
mpr_intr_locked(sc);
@@ -3297,8 +3305,9 @@ mpr_wait_command(struct mpr_softc *sc, struct mpr_comm
else
DELAY(50000);
- getmicrotime(&cur_time);
- if ((cur_time.tv_sec - start_time.tv_sec) > timeout) {
+ getmicrouptime(&cur_time);
+ timevalsub(&cur_time, &start_time);
+ if (cur_time.tv_sec > timeout) {
error = EWOULDBLOCK;
break;
}
@@ -3306,7 +3315,9 @@ mpr_wait_command(struct mpr_softc *sc, struct mpr_comm
}
if (error == EWOULDBLOCK) {
- mpr_dprint(sc, MPR_FAULT, "Calling Reinit from %s\n", __func__);
+ mpr_dprint(sc, MPR_FAULT, "Calling Reinit from %s, timeout=%d,"
+ " elapsed=%jd\n", __func__, timeout,
+ (intmax_t)cur_time.tv_sec);
rc = mpr_reinit(sc);
mpr_dprint(sc, MPR_FAULT, "Reinit %s\n", (rc == 0) ? "success" :
"failed");
